Quick Answer

An Antalya (AYT) layover offers a gateway to the Mediterranean. Located just 13 km (8 mi) from the city center, travelers can explore the historic Kaleiçi district, visit Hadrian’s Gate, or see Duden Waterfalls. With efficient tram links, a 4-8 hour stopover is perfect for a quick Turkish Riviera escape.

Rest and Sleep at AYT

While there are no dedicated sleep pods inside the terminals, the ICF Lounges offer comfortable armchairs. For a proper sleep, several hotels like the IC Hotels Airport are located just outside the airport perimeter with shuttle services.

Hadrian's Gate in Antalya
0230 Minutes

Hadrian's Gate

A triumphal arch built in the name of the Roman emperor Hadrian who visited the city in 130 AD.

13 km from airport

25 minutes

🕒 24/7

💡 Look for the original Roman pavement under the glass walkway in the central arch.

Lower Duden Waterfalls in Antalya
031 Hour

Lower Duden Waterfalls

A spectacular natural site where the Duden River cascades over the cliffs directly into the Mediterranean Sea.

10 km from airport

15-20 minutes

🕒 24/7 (Public park)

💡 This is closer to the airport than the city center, making it a great 'quick' stop.

082-3 Hours

Perge Ancient City

Incredible Roman ruins including a stadium, theater, and colonnaded streets.

8 km from airport

15 minutes

🕒 08:00 - 19:00 (Summer), 08:00 - 17:00 (Winter)

💡 It's very close to the airport; ideal if you have a morning layover.

Getting Around During Your Antalya Layover

Getting from AYT to the city is straightforward. The Antray Tram runs every 15-20 minutes from the Domestic and T1 terminals directly to the city center (Ismetpasa station for Old Town). Havaş shuttle buses also connect the airport to the city center and the main bus station. Taxis are available 24/7 outside all terminals; a trip to Kaleiçi typically costs 400-600 TRY ($15-$20 USD) depending on traffic. Good to Know

Practical Tips for Your Antalya Stopover

01

Check your visa status: Many nationalities require an e-visa to clear customs and enter Turkey.

02

Currency: Local currency is the Turkish Lira (TRY), but most tourist shops and taxis in Antalya accept Euros or Dollars (though rates may be poor).

03

Luggage: Use the luggage storage in Terminal 1 so you don't have to carry bags through the cobblestone streets of Kaleiçi.

04

Transport: Buy an 'Antalyakart' at the airport tram station for the cheapest fares on public transport.

05

Connectivity: Buy a local SIM card at the airport if you have a long layover, as city WiFi can be spotty.

06

Timing: Allow at least 2.5 hours before your departure to clear security, as there are often two security checks (one at the entrance, one after passport control).

07

Sun Protection: Antalya is very hot from June to September; bring a hat and water if leaving the airport.

Make Every Minute Count

Mastering Your Time in Antalya

Always factor in 45 minutes for immigration and 30 minutes for the return security checks. Peak traffic hours in Antalya (08:00-09:30 and 17:30-19:30) can double your travel time to the city center. If your layover is less than 4 hours, we recommend staying at the airport or visiting the nearby Mall of Antalya.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is 6 hours enough for an Antalya layover?

+

Yes, 6 hours is sufficient to take a taxi to the Old Town (Kaleiçi), walk through Hadrian's Gate, and enjoy a quick Turkish lunch before returning to the airport.

Can I leave AYT airport during a layover?

+

Yes, provided you have a valid visa or are from a visa-exempt country. It takes about 20-30 minutes to reach the city center.

What is there to do near AYT airport?

+

The Mall of Antalya and Deepo Outlet Center are within 5 minutes. The Lower Duden Waterfalls are also a short 15-minute drive away.

Do I need a visa for an Antalya layover?

+

If you plan to leave the airport, you may need a Turkish e-visa. If you stay in the international transit area, no visa is required for most nationalities.

How far is Antalya city center from the airport?

+

The city center (Kaleiçi district) is approximately 13 km (8 miles) from Antalya Airport (AYT).

What lounge access is available at AYT?

+

There are ICF Lounges in Terminal 1 and Terminal 2, and a Turkish Airlines lounge in the Domestic Terminal. Most accept Priority Pass.

Can I sleep at AYT airport during a layover?

+

Sleeping options inside the terminals are limited to standard seating. For a comfortable sleep, book a room at the IC Hotels Airport nearby.

Is there a train from Antalya airport to the city center?

+

Yes, the Antray light rail (tram) connects the airport directly to the city center and the main bus station (Otogar).
